  • Here are my results: Started March 16 Bust: 34 Waist: 30.5 Hips: 39 Weight:140 Completed on April 18 Bust: 33 - a loss of 1 inch Waist: 28 - a loss of 2.5 inches Hips: 37 - a loss of 2 inches Weight: 132.6 - a loss of 7.4 lbs I wish I would have taken some other measurements like arms/legs/neck, but that hadn't really…
